Maciej Dobrzyński is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Biophysics and Strategy and Management. According to data from OpenAlex, Maciej Dobrzyński has authored 33 papers receiving a total of 787 ind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 24 papers in Molecular Biology, 10 papers in Biophysics and 5 papers in Strategy and Management. Recurrent topics in Maciej Dobrzyński’s work include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(13 papers), Cell Image Analysis Techniques (8 papers) and Single-cell and spatial transcriptomics (6 papers). Maciej Dobrzyński is often cited by papers focused on Gene Regulatory Network Analysis (13 papers), Cell Image Analysis Techniques (8 papers) and Single-cell and spatial transcriptomics (6 papers). Maciej Dobrzyński collaborates with scholars based in Switzerland, Ireland and United States. Maciej Dobrzyński's co-authors include Frank J. Bruggeman, Olivier Pertz, Boris Ν. Kholodenko, Yannick Blum, Joke Blom, Jaap A. Kaandorp, Dirk Fey, Paolo Armando Gagliardi, Hyunryul Ryu and Noo Li Jeon and has published in prestigious journals such as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ences, The Journal of Cell Biology and Bioinformatics.
